IDEM Releases New Single and Video “Ponekad Ponekad Ponekad”

The third album is expected in 2027 – and judging by IDEM’s own warning, we should get ready for something that will be, in his words, “PRELOŠE" (REALLY BAD)

 

Antun Aleksa, better known as IDEM and one of the members of Zagreb’s Jeboton collective, has released “Ponekad Ponekad Ponekad”, the first single from his upcoming third album, which he describes as his first proper studio album.

The new song was born as a reflection on a “difficult year full of rocket-like highs and steep falls”, yet IDEM manages to turn that experience into something warm, energetic and surprisingly hopeful, a reminder that perhaps we can all be a little better.

“Now that we know the news is only going to get worse, we’ll get through it easily,” he jokes in typically IDEM fashion, while “Ponekad Ponekad Ponekad” balances melancholy, humor and infectious energy in a way that makes it instantly likeable.

The song was created by Antun Aleksa, with arrangements and performances by Vlado Remeš, Marin Tandara, Ivan Cimi Marinović, Marko Marinović and Aleksa himself, while Leonard Klaić handled the mix and mastering.

The accompanying video was once again filmed, edited and produced by Pavle Kocanjer, with additional handycam footage by Iza Alibegić and BTS footage by Mario Gregov. Featuring the IDEM gang and a whole cast of friends and collaborators, the video perfectly complements the song’s warm, playful and slightly chaotic spirit.

“Ponekad Ponekad Ponekad” is now available on all major streaming platforms, while IDEM is also gearing up for a concert at Zagreb’s Šalata.
